What will you be doing in this role?
The Senior Manager, MN Finance is responsible in providing the financial oversight and guidance related to the financial activities of both Cedars-Sinai Medical Care Foundation as well as Huntington, Torrance, and affiliated medical groups. In this role, the Sr. Manager will serve as a trusted advisor to management and support the development and implementation of strategic recommendations based on interpretation of metrics and operational performance. The incumbent will manage and coach support staff in the data analysis of existing practices as well financial implementation of new groups. In this role, the Senior Manager will provide guidance and supervision to professional and support staff towards the accomplishment of organizational goal.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Works collaboratively with managers and directors across the organization to help drive financial change and awareness.
- Monitors and tracks financial variances at a detailed level providing insightful and actionable analysis and reporting, including key trends, metrics and business drivers to inform business performance and decision making in support of achieving strategic objectives.
- Assists with developing deep knowledge and understanding of the various affiliate groups under CSMCF through the use of ongoing financial education and oversight.
- Maintains and explains key business drivers while providing expert level fiscal and organizational strategic advice.
- Prepares management financial reporting to help monitor the overall financial status of CSMCF operations for all affiliate groups.
- Develops peer-level relationships across the organization.
- Provides training to staff on financial reporting, processes and systems.
- Develop financial presentations and related materials to support financial modeling of organizational strategic goals and initiatives.
- Proactively seek opportunities to improve processes and forecasting accuracy.
- Improve accessibility and reliability of data by using existing or implementing new systems to improve decision making.
- Manage team to ensure accurate, informative, and timely reporting of financial data, forecasting and ad hoc requests.
- Communicate and explain financial issues and guidance to management teams.
- Ensure internal controls over financial reporting are effectively designed and executed.
- Assess risk and evaluation of the reliability, consistency, and integrity of financial information in collaboration with executive management team.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Accounting or Healthcare Administration. required
- Master's Degree in Accounting preferred
- 7 years in managing a healthcare Finance or Accounting Department required
- 2 years Healthcare financial Management role experience preferred
- Certified Public Accountant (CPA) preferred
About Us
Cedars-Sinai is a leader in providing high-quality healthcare encompassing primary care, specialized medicine and research. Since 1902, Cedars-Sinai has evolved to meet the needs of one of the most diverse regions in the nation, setting standards in quality and innovative patient care, research, teaching and community service. Today, Cedars-Sinai is known for its national leadership in transforming healthcare for the benefit of patients. Cedars-Sinai impacts the future of healthcare by developing new approaches to treatment and educating tomorrow's health professionals. Additionally, Cedars-Sinai demonstrates a commitment to the community through programs that improve the health of its most vulnerable residents.
